Join us for a thought-provoking discussion about how Asian Americans are situated in the legal profession
Event Description:
California Supreme Court Justice Goodwin Liu will present the first-ever comprehensive study of Asian Americans in the legal profession, A Portrait of Asian Americans in the Law. A panel comprised of members of the federal judiciary, private sector, and academia will join for a robust discussion on the findings of this study and their implications.

Arnold & Porter Kaye Scholer and the Asian American Bar Association of New York are co-sponsors of the event. Attendees will be required to RSVP and there will be a maximum of 200 attendees. It will be open to APKS lawyers, AABANY members and friends, and other minority bar associations. It will not be recorded.
The Portrait Project presentation will begin at 6:30 pm, followed by the panel discussion, and then a reception at 8 pm, on the 4th Floor.
Moderated by Susan L. Shin, Partner, Arnold & Porter Kaye Scholer; Immediate Past President, AABANY
